Source: ssa.gov. Hypothetical cumulative benefits assume the retiree was age 62 in 2023, age 67 in 2028, and age 70 in 2031 and began collecting a monthly benefit in January of each year. Monthly benefit for starting at age 62 would be $2,572 compared to $3,674 at age 67 and $4,556 at age 70. Consolidate past employer-sponsored retirement accounts to get tax benefits and key advantages with Schwab.A new 401 (k) plan may offer benefits similar to those in your former employer's plan. Depending on your circumstances, if you roll over your money from your old 401 (k) to a new one, you'll be able to keep your retirement savings all in one place. Doing this can make sense if you prefer your new plan's features, costs, and investment options.The Workplace Wellness Alliance - Making the Right Investment: Employee Health and the Power of Metrics. We're ready to support the ever-changing needs of plan sponsors to help employees with their financial benefits at every step of the way.The situation: Mr. Lee starts with settled shares of XYZ stock and $100 in settled cash, and buys UVW stock for $1,000. The remaining $900 in settled funds needed to fully pay for the UVW purchase is due by the settlement date on T+2. Over the last year, the stock in the image above has seen IV as high as 72% and as low as 14.7%. Current IV Percentile. The reading of 33% suggests that over the past 52 weeks, IV was higher than 33.77% (the prevailing IV) 67% of the time. Supporting documentation for any claims or statistical information is available upon request. 0322-240P.For 2024, the annual maximum IRA contribution is $7,000 if you're under 50, or $8,000 (including the $1,000 catch-up contribution) 1 if you're 50 or older. Keep in mind, your annual IRA contributions can't exceed your income for the year. And if your income goes over the IRS threshold, your contributions to a Roth IRA will be capped or phased out.How does a 401 (k) work? A 401 (k) is a tax-advantaged retirement plan that is set up and managed by an employer. Basically, you put money into the 401 (k) where it can be invested and potentially grow tax free over time. In most cases, you choose how much money you want to contribute to your 401 (k) based on a percentage of your income.

Schwab Retirement Plan Services, Inc., provides recordkeeping and related services with respect to retirement plans.A brokerage account is an arrangement between you and a licensed brokerage firm. Once your account is set up, you can deposit funds and place investment orders through the brokerage account, and the transactions will be carried out on your behalf.
